Checked the battery (it's disconnected but I was worried it would discharge due to unhealthy cells and cold temps) reads a healthy 12.4V still... Will maybe get a solar charger sorted for before the AGM hopefully!
Also checked the pingi bags and recharged them. Have a small amount of condensation on the sunroof/drivers side door/windscreen. Probably just from lack of sunlight to burn it off properly.
And had to repair my rx8OC keyring as the emblem fell off the little loop some how!
